Brenham's after-work scene clusters around the courthouse square, where a wine lounge, a martini bistro, and a craft-beer biergarten all sit within a short walk of each other. One of the perks of small-town life here is that meeting friends for a drink rarely means a long drive or a crowded parking lot. Wine and Cocktails in the Heart of Downtown
Where to Settle In for a Drink
- Floyd's Lounge on South Baylor pairs craft cocktails, wine, and beer with one of the largest patios in Washington County.
- Main Street Uncorked is an upscale martini and wine bistro in the downtown core, with dozens of wines by the glass and more than 100 by the bottle.
- Brown Water Cigar Bar rounds out the options when you want a quieter, more intimate evening.
Craft Beer, Biergartens, and Live Music
Where to Grab a Local Pour
- Home Sweet Farm Biergarten (HSF) brings craft beer, a laid-back patio, and live music to historic downtown.
- Brazos Valley Brewing Company is an independent craft brewery and taproom a block from downtown, with beer, cider, seltzers, and a play area at BVB Park.
- Iron Eagle Beer Garden adds another open-air, patio-friendly option for when the weather's nice.
Pair Your Drinks With Dinner
Spots That Roll Into Dinner
- Brossa's Cibo e Vino pairs a full sit-down menu with its wine and cocktail list, so a drink can roll right into dinner.
- Ninety-Six West, a tapas spot right on the square, runs a full bar with an extensive wine list and rotating craft beers alongside 44 Farms steaks and shared plates.
- BT Longhorn Saloon & Steakhouse is set inside a historic building with an antique imported bar and a menu covering steaks and seafood.
- 30 North Gastropub keeps things casual with hand-tossed pizzas, wings, spiral fries, and a full bar.
- Nearby Washington County tasting rooms, like Chapelton Vineyards, make an easy add-on for a weekend afternoon.
